MKS (NASDAQ:MKSI –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, August 5th. The scientific and technical instruments company reported $3.30 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.91 by $0.39. MKS had a net margin of 10.15% and a return on equity of 24.72%. The firm had revenue of $1.25 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$1.20 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the business earned $1.77 earnings per share. MKS’s revenue for the quarter was up 28.3% compared to the same quarter last year. MKS has set its Q3 2026 guidance at 3.270-3.890 EPS. On average, sell-side analysts expect that MKS will post 12.96 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

About MKS
MKS Instruments, Inc (NASDAQ: MKSI) designs, manufactures and markets technology solutions that enable advanced processes in a variety of high‐technology and industrial markets. The company’s core offerings include vacuum and gas delivery systems, pressure and flow measurement instruments, optical metrology tools, photonics subsystems and critical components for manufacturing processes. These products support the precise control and monitoring needs of semiconductor, industrial manufacturing, life and health sciences, and research applications.
The company’s product portfolio features mass flow controllers, pressure transducers, vacuum gauges, gas purity monitors, laser-based metrology systems and photonic devices such as lasers and detectors.
